Two new Android smartphones from Sony are now available for purchase for users in India, namely the Xperia miro and Xperia SL.

The release of these phones in India shows increased interest from Sony towards the local market, although devices are still featuring high price tags.

Apparently, online retailers have already started to ship these two devices to those who placed orders for them, the guys over at AndroidOS.in report.

At the moment, the Sony Xperia SL is available for purchase for INR 30,999 ($575 / €440), while the new Xperia miro is being sold for INR 14,499 ($268 / €205).

Sony’s Xperia SL was made available as a high-end smartphone, featuring a 4.3-inch touchscreen display on the front, capable of delivering a 720p resolution.

The handset is powered by a 1.7 GHz Qualcomm MSM8260 dual-core processor complemented by 1GB of RAM and comes with 32B of internal memory.

Xperia SL also sports a 12.1MP photo snapper on the back, with HD video recording capabilities, as well as a 1.3MP camera on the front for making video calls. Wi-Fi, Bluetooth, NFC, GPS and FM Radio were also included inside it.

Xperia miro comes with a much smaller 3.5-inch touchscreen display that boasts a 320×480 pixels resolution, while featuring only an 800 MHz Cortex-A5 processor complemented by 512 MB of RAM. It also comes with a VGA front camera for making video calls.

The specs list of this smartphone also includes 4GB storage (2.2GB user available), a 5MP photo snapper on the back, with pulsed LED flash, and Google’s Android 4.0 Ice Cream Sandwich operating system loaded on it.
